Description
Die Erfindung betrifft eine Bolzenführung nach dem Oberbegriff des Patentanspruchs 1.The invention relates to a bolt guide according to the preamble of patent claim 1.
Eine Bolzenführung dieser Gattung ist aus der DE-OS 25 48 927 bekannt. Bei dieser Bolzenführung erstreckt sich die Hülse auf beiden Seiten über die Bohrung des Schwimmsattels hinaus und ist auf dem Bolzen festgelegt. An beiden axialen Enden der elastischen Buchse ist jeweils eine Manschette angeformt, die auf der Außenseite der Hülse befestigt ist. Die beiden Manschetten dichten zwar die Gleitflächen zwischen der Hülse und der elastischen Buchse hermetisch ab; sie sind jedoch wegen ihrer ständigen Wechselbiegebeanspruchung gegen Beschädigungen anfällig und können insbesondere bei längerer Einwirkung hoher Temperaturen vorzeitig altern und dann brüchig werden.A bolt guide of this type is known from DE-OS 25 48 927. In this bolt guide, the sleeve extends beyond the bore of the floating caliper on both sides and is fixed to the bolt. A sleeve is formed on each of the two axial ends of the elastic bushing and is attached to the outside of the sleeve. The two sleeves hermetically seal the sliding surfaces between the sleeve and the elastic bushing; however, they are susceptible to damage due to their constant alternating bending stress and can age prematurely and then become brittle, particularly if exposed to high temperatures for a long time.
Der Erfindung liegt die Aufgabe zugrunde, bei einer Bolzenführung der im Oberbegriff des Patentanspruchs 1 angegebenen Gattung eine einfache, langlebige und funktionssichere Abdichtung der Gleitflächen zu schaffen.The invention is based on the object of creating a simple, durable and functionally reliable sealing of the sliding surfaces in a bolt guide of the type specified in the preamble of patent claim 1.
Diese Aufgabe wird durch die im Patentanspruch 1 gekennzeichnete Erfindung gelöst.This object is solved by the invention characterized in patent claim 1.
Vorteilhafte Ausgestaltungen der Erfindung sind in den Unteransprüchen angegeben.Advantageous embodiments of the invention are specified in the subclaims.
Aus der DE-OS 24 14 174 ist bereits eine Bolzenführung für eine Schwimmsattel-Teilbelag-Scheibenbremse bekannt, bei der in einer ringförmigen Ausnehmung einer elastischen Buchse eine relativ zum Bolzen gleitbare Hülse aufgenommen ist.From DE-OS 24 14 174 a bolt guide for a floating caliper partial pad disc brake is already known, in which a sleeve which can slide relative to the bolt is accommodated in an annular recess of an elastic bush.
Bei der erfindungsgemäß ausgebildeten Bolzenführung sorgen die axial beabstandeten ringförmigen Rippen, die zwischen sich die Ausnehmungen bilden, für eine Abdichtung und Sauberhaltung des Bolzens. Insbesondere wird zwischen Bolzen und Hülse eingedrungener Schmutz von den Ausnehmungen aufgenommen, so daß dieser Schmutz nicht zu den Gleitflächen im Bereich der Bohrung des Schwimmsattels gelangt. Diese Abdichtung der Gleitflächen wird erzielt, ohne daß es bei den im Betrieb auftretenden Axialverschiebungen des Schwimmsattels zu Materialverformungen der elastischen Hülse kommt. Die Gefahr einer Beschädigung oder eines Brüchigwerdens von Manschetten ist somit vermieden. Die erfindungsgemäße Lösung zeichnet sich daher durch große Lebensdauer und hohe Funktionssicherheit aus.In the bolt guide designed according to the invention, the axially spaced annular ribs, which form the recesses between them, ensure that the bolt is sealed and kept clean. In particular, dirt that has penetrated between the bolt and the sleeve is absorbed by the recesses so that this dirt does not reach the sliding surfaces in the area of the floating caliper's bore. This sealing of the sliding surfaces is achieved without the material of the elastic sleeve being deformed by the axial displacements of the floating caliper that occur during operation. The risk of damage or brittleness of the sleeves is thus avoided. The solution according to the invention is therefore characterized by a long service life and high functional reliability.

Die in den Fig. 1-4 dargestellte Teilbelagscheibenbremse besteht aus einem U-förmigen Bremssattel 10, der auf Bolzen 15 verschiebbar gelagert ist, die an einer Bremsträgerplatte 11 befestigt sind, die ihrerseits mit festen Fahrzeugteilen verbunden ist. Der Bremssattel 10 hat einen außenseitigen Schenkel 13 und einen innenseitigen Schenkel 12, die über einen Steg 14 miteinander verbunden sind. Der innenseitige Schenkel 12 weist eine hydraulische Betätigungseinrichtung mit einem in einem Zylinder verschiebbaren Kolben 16 und einen Bremsbelagträger 18 mit einem innenseitigen Bremsbelag 20 auf. Der außenseitige Bremsbelagträger 22 mit seinem Bremsbelag 21 stützt sich dagegen an dem außenseitigen Schenkel 13 ab. Wird der Betätigungseinrichtung Druckmittel zugeführt, so gelangt der Bremsbelag 20 in Reibeingriff mit der Innenseite der Bremsscheibe 24, worauf der Bremssattel 10 auf den Bolzen 15 L und 15 R verschoben wird und damit den Bremsbelag 21 über den Bremsbelagträger 22 in Reibeingriff mit der Außenseite der Bremsscheibe 24 bringt.The spot-pad disc brake shown in Fig. 1-4 consists of a U-shaped brake calliper 10 , which is slidably mounted on bolts 15 , which are attached to a brake carrier plate 11 , which in turn is connected to fixed vehicle parts. The brake calliper 10 has an outer side leg 13 and an inner side leg 12 , which are connected to one another via a web 14. The inner side leg 12 has a hydraulic actuating device with a piston 16 that can be moved in a cylinder and a brake pad carrier 18 with an inner side brake pad 20. The outer side brake pad carrier 22 with its brake pad 21 , on the other hand, is supported on the outer side leg 13 . If pressure medium is supplied to the actuating device, the brake pad 20 comes into frictional engagement with the inside of the brake disc 24 , whereupon the brake calliper 10 is displaced onto the bolts 15 L and 15 R and thus brings the brake pad 21 via the brake pad carrier 22 into frictional engagement with the outside of the brake disc 24 .
Der Bremsträger 11 weist zwei sich axial und auswärts erstreckende Arme 26 L, 26 R auf, welche den Umfang der Bremsscheibe übergreifen und die sowohl den innenseitigen Bremsbelagträger 18 als auch den außenseitigen Bremsbelagträger 22 an Vorsprüngen 30 L, 30 R abstützen, welche in Nuten 32 L, 32 R des innenseitigen Bremsbelagträgers und die Nuten 33 L, 33 R des außenseitigen Bremsbelagträgers greifen. Somit werden alle Bremskräfte unmittelbar vom Bremsträger 11 aufgenommen, während der Bremssattel 10 in erster Linie zum Übertragen der Bremsbetätigungskräfte dient, ohne daß auf ihn ein Bremsmoment einwirkt.The brake carrier 11 has two axially and outwardly extending arms 26 L , 26 R which engage over the circumference of the brake disc and which support both the inner brake pad carrier 18 and the outer brake pad carrier 22 on projections 30 L , 30 R which engage in grooves 32 L , 32 R of the inner brake pad carrier and the grooves 33 L , 33 R of the outer brake pad carrier. All braking forces are thus absorbed directly by the brake carrier 11 , while the brake caliper 10 serves primarily to transmit the brake actuation forces without being subjected to a braking torque.
Der Bremssattel 10 ist auf den Bolzen 15 L, 15 R verschiebbar gelagert, die vorzugsweise mit dem Bremsträger 11 verschraubt sind. Die Bolzen 15 L, 15 R sind jeweils in einer in Fig. 4 dargestellten Buchse 40 aufgenommen, die sich durch entsprechende Bohrungen des innenseitigen Schenkels 12 im Bremssattel erstrecken.The brake calliper 10 is slidably mounted on the bolts 15 L , 15 R , which are preferably screwed to the brake carrier 11. The bolts 15 L , 15 R are each accommodated in a bushing 40 shown in Fig. 4, which extends through corresponding holes in the inner leg 12 in the brake calliper.
Dies ist im einzelnen in den Fig. 3, 4 dargestellt. Die Buchse 40 ist aus einem elastomeren Werkstoff wie Gummi hergestellt und umfaßt zwei Bereiche. Der in Fig. 3 dargestellte Bereich A zwischen dem außenseitigen Flansch 45 und dem innenseitigen Flansch 46 durchgreift die Bohrung 34 im Schenkel 12. Die Flansche 45, 46 halten die Buchse 40 in der Bohrung 34 fest und verhindern so eine axiale Verschiebung der Buchse. Innerhalb des Bereiches A der Buchse 40 liegt eine Hülse 50, die aus einem reibungsarmen Werkstoff (Teflon) oder einem anderen entsprechenden Kunststoff hergestellt ist. Die Hülse 50 dient als reibungsarmes Lager innerhalb der Buchse 40 und ist axial zwischen dem sich radial erstreckenden Abschnitt 49 des Flansches 45 und einer ringförmigen Ausnehmung 43 gehalten. Die innere zylindrische Fläche des Bereiches A der Buchse 40 ist mit von ringförmigen Rippen 42 gebildeten Ausnehmungen versehen, um ein radiales Verdrängen von Werkstoff beim Einsetzen des Bolzens 50 in die Hülse 50 zu gestatten. Die Hülse 50 ist mit einem Längsschlitz 51 versehen, um das Einsetzen in die Buchse 40 zu erleichtern. Der Bereich B der Buchse 40, der sich innenseitig vom Schenkel 12 erstreckt, ist mit mehreren, vorzugsweise drei ringförmigen Rippen 41 versehen, die einen kreisförmigen Querschnitt aufweisen.This is shown in detail in Fig. 3, 4. The bushing 40 is made of an elastomeric material such as rubber and comprises two areas. The area A shown in Fig. 3 between the outer flange 45 and the inner flange 46 passes through the bore 34 in the leg 12. The flanges 45, 46 hold the bushing 40 in the bore 34 and thus prevent axial displacement of the bushing. Within the region A of the bushing 40 lies a sleeve 50 which is made of a low-friction material (Teflon) or another corresponding plastic. The sleeve 50 serves as a low-friction bearing within the bushing 40 and is held axially between the radially extending portion 49 of the flange 45 and an annular recess 43. The inner cylindrical surface of the region A of the bushing 40 is provided with recesses formed by annular ribs 42 to allow radial displacement of material when the bolt 50 is inserted into the sleeve 50. The sleeve 50 is provided with a longitudinal slot 51 to facilitate insertion into the bushing 40. The region B of the bushing 40 which extends inside the leg 12 is provided with several, preferably three, annular ribs 41 which have a circular cross-section.
Für den Zusammenbau der Bremse wird der Bolzen 15 in die Buchse 40 von der Innenseite her eingesteckt, also zuerst durch den Bereich B, dann durch die Hülse 50, und er wird mit der Bremsträgerplatte 11 verschraubt oder in anderer Weise befestigt. Die ringförmige Ausnehmung 43 läßt dabei ein radiales Ausweichen der Hülse 50 in die Ausnehmung 43 zu und gestattet somit den Durchgang der Bolzen vor der Kante durch die Hülse 50, ohne daß die Hülse 50 von dem Bolzen 15 in der Buchse 40 weggeschoben wird und damit ihren Sitz innerhalb des Bereichs A verläßt. Nach dem Einstecken des Bolzens 50 in die Buchse 40 gelangen die Rippen 41 im Bereich B in Gleitberührung mit dem Bolzen 15 und werden wie in Fig. 3 gezeigt leicht komprimiert und deformiert.To assemble the brake, the bolt 15 is inserted into the bushing 40 from the inside, i.e. first through the area B , then through the sleeve 50 , and it is screwed or otherwise fastened to the brake carrier plate 11. The annular recess 43 allows the sleeve 50 to move radially into the recess 43 and thus permits the bolt to pass through the sleeve 50 in front of the edge without the sleeve 50 being pushed away from the bolt 15 in the bushing 40 and thus leaving its seat within the area A. After the bolt 50 has been inserted into the bushing 40 , the ribs 41 in the area B come into sliding contact with the bolt 15 and are slightly compressed and deformed as shown in Fig. 3.
Nach dem Zusammenbau kann nun der Bremssattel bei einer Bremsbetätigung axial auf den Bolzen 15 gleiten. Die Lippe 44 des Flansches 45 dient als Dichtung und verhindert den Eintritt von Schmutz oder anderen Verunreinigungen in die Buchse 40. Die ringförmigen Rippen 41, die an dem Bolzen 15 dichtungsartig anliegen, bilden ringförmige, als Schmutzkammern dienende Ausnehmungen 47, 48 und vermeiden den Eintritt von Schmutz und Verunreinigungen von der Innenseite in die Buchse 40. Somit wird der Bereich zwischen dem Bolzen 15 und der Hülse 50 im wesentlichen schmutzfrei gehalten.After assembly, the brake calliper can now slide axially onto the bolt 15 when the brake is applied. The lip 44 of the flange 45 serves as a seal and prevents dirt or other contaminants from entering the bushing 40. The annular ribs 41 , which rest against the bolt 15 in a seal-like manner, form annular recesses 47, 48 that serve as dirt chambers and prevent dirt and contaminants from entering the bushing 40 from the inside. The area between the bolt 15 and the sleeve 50 is thus kept essentially free of dirt.
Der von den Bolzen 15 L, 15 R auf der Innenseite des Bremsträgers 11 getragene Bremssattel 10 besitzt keine andere hauptsächliche Abstützung mehr. Der äußere Schenkel 13 erstreckt sich zwischen den Abstützkanten 30 L, 30 R und ist an diesen mittels senkrechter Anschläge 35, 36 abgestützt. Der Bremssattel 10 ist durch das Zusammenwirken der Anschläge 35, 36 mit den Abstützkanten 30 L, 30 R der Trägerplatte hauptsächlich an einer Bewegung in Umfangsrichtung gehindert, die möglicherweise von Bremsbackenreibkräften herrührt, die auf den Bremssattel 10 einwirken. An einer möglichen radialen oder vertikalen Bewegung ist der Bremssattel durch das Zusammenwirken einer waagerechten Anschlagfläche 37 und der Abstützkante 30 R gehindert.The brake calliper 10 , carried by the bolts 15 L , 15 R on the inside of the brake carrier 11, no longer has any other main support. The outer leg 13 extends between the support edges 30 L , 30 R and is supported on these by means of vertical stops 35, 36. The brake calliper 10 is mainly prevented from moving in the circumferential direction by the interaction of the stops 35 , 36 with the support edges 30 L , 30 R of the carrier plate, which may result from brake shoe friction forces acting on the brake calliper 10. The brake calliper is prevented from moving radially or vertically by the interaction of a horizontal stop surface 37 and the support edge 30 R.
Auf diese Weise ist der Bremssattel 10 abgestützt und kann sich axial frei auf den Bolzen 15 L, 15 R bewegen, die sich durch den innenseitigen Schenkel 12 erstrecken. Durch die an dem außenseitigen Schenkel 13 angeordneten Abstützflächen ist dagegen eine Bewegung vertikal und in Umfangsrichtung vermieden. Alle bei einer Bremsbetätigung auf den Bremssattel 10 einwirkenden Kräfte sind unmittelbar an dem Bremsträger 11 abgestützt und werden nicht über die Bolzen 15 L, 15 R abgeleitet.In this way, the brake calliper 10 is supported and can move freely axially on the bolts 15 L , 15 R which extend through the inner leg 12. On the other hand, the support surfaces arranged on the outer leg 13 prevent vertical and circumferential movement. All forces acting on the brake calliper 10 when the brake is applied are supported directly on the brake carrier 11 and are not diverted via the bolts 15 L , 15 R.
